Yiran Ai

Yiran Ai completed her Ph.D., ‘What makes a film feminist? Gender perspectives of directors of westernised and Hong Kong cinema between 1990 and 2000’, at the University of Birmingham (2021). Before her ground-breaking doctoral work, Ai received an MA in media and cultural studies from Lancaster University (2017) and a BA in TV and film directing from Tongji University, Shanghai (2015), for which she received a prestigious Learning Scholarship. Ai’s research interests include cinematic representations of gender identities, as well as issues surrounding postcolonialism and postmodernism. In 2019, Ai received the University of Birmingham Research Poster Conference 2019 Engagement Award.
